Beatríz Valle is a scholar working on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Catalysis. According to data from OpenAlex, Beatríz Valle has authored 58 papers receiving a total of 3.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 48 papers in Mechanical Engineering, 41 papers in Biomedical Engineering and 29 papers in Catalysis. Recurrent topics in Beatríz Valle's work include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(47 papers), Thermochemical Biomass Conversion Processes (32 papers) and Catalysts for Methane Reforming (24 papers). Beatríz Valle is often cited by papers focused on Catalysis and Hydrodesulfurization Studies (47 papers), Thermochemical Biomass Conversion Processes (32 papers) and Catalysts for Methane Reforming (24 papers). Beatríz Valle collaborates with scholars based in Spain, Ecuador and United States. Beatríz Valle's co-authors include Ana G. Gayubo, Javier Bilbao, Andrés T. Aguayo, Aingeru Remiro, Martı́n Olazar, Ainhoa Alonso‐Vicario, Borja Aramburu, Pedro Castaño, Naiara García‐Gómez and Alaitz Atutxa and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Applied Catalysis B: Environmental and Journal of Cleaner Production.
